About Me
I am a Doctor of Psychology (PsyD) and a Licensed Marriage & Family Therapist (LMFT), specializing in working with individuals, couples, and families navigating challenges such as chronic illness, depression, anxiety, stress, relationship issues, grief, and major life transitions.
​
Before starting my private practice, I worked in community mental health, where I facilitated court-mandated yearlong programs for anger management, parenting, batterer’s intervention, substance abuse, and DUI.
​
As a Family Law Court-Approved Provider, I also provide services in divorce mediation, high-conflict parental disputes, custody cases, co-parenting, reunification therapy, and anger management classes. Beyond therapy, I provide leadership training programs for companies and organizations and offer consulting services for those looking to establish or grow their private practice.
Outside of my private practice, I serve as an adjunct faculty member at Pepperdine University’s Graduate School of Education and Psychology (GSEP), where I teach graduate-level courses on couples and family therapy, as well as psychotherapy.
My approach is client-centered and solution-focused, integrating various therapeutic modalities to meet each person’s unique needs. My goal is to ensure that clients feel heard, understood, and empowered, helping them build the skills they need to navigate life’s challenges with confidence.
